How to Choose Your Laguiole Knife

With or Without a Corkscrew?
First, decide whether you prefer a single-piece Laguiole knife (a simple knife with a blade) or a two-piece model (a knife with both a blade and a corkscrew). The original Laguiole knife was a simple blade-only design, often favored by purists who appreciate the knife’s classic, unaltered shape.

The corkscrew was added around 1880, following the migration of people from Rouergue to Paris to work as bartenders. When choosing, it’s important to consider the corkscrew’s usefulness, as it can make the knife’s grip slightly less comfortable compared to a simpler model.

Choosing the Right Size
Laguiole knives come in various sizes, ranging from 8 to 14 cm. Note that the listed size refers to the knife when closed.

For example:

  • A 10 cm Laguiole knife has a handle length of 10 cm, a blade length of 8.4 cm, and a total length of 18.4 cm when open.
  • A 12 cm Laguiole knife features a 12 cm handle, a 10 cm blade, and a total length of 22 cm.

The 10 cm size is commonly used as a pocket knife and is often considered more suitable for smaller hands or as a women’s knife. The 12 cm size is the standard, ideal for use as a table knife. Larger sizes are better suited for those with bigger hands.

How to Identify a Genuine Handcrafted Laguiole Knife from the Original Region
The name “Laguiole” comes from a village in the Aubrac region of France, where Laguiole knife have been crafted since the 19th century. After World War I, some workshops in Thiers began making Laguiole knife, including industrially produced versions.
